#e450bf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e450bf is composed of 89.4% red, 31.4% green and 74.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64.9% magenta, 16.2%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 315 degrees, a saturation of 73.3% and a lightness of 60.4%. #e450bf color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a0ff with #c9007f.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

#e450bf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e450bf has RGB values of R:228, G:80, B:191 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.65, Y:0.16,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14962879.

Shades and Tints of #e450bf
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0209 is the darkest color, while #fefaf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#e450bf
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9e969c is the less saturated color, while #fb39cb is the most saturated one.
